How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Rock Island?
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
---|---|---|---|
Rock Island Studio Apartments | $1,152 | $959 | $1,262 |
Rock Island 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,498 | $725 | $2,292 |
Rock Island 2 Bedroom Apartments | $1,946 | $899 | $2,700 |
Rock Island 3 Bedroom Apartments | $2,393 | $1,149 | $3,050 |
Rock Island 4 Bedroom Apartments | $2,681 | $2,170 | $3,175 |

Frequently Asked Questions about Rock Island Apartments with Hardwood Floors
What is the Cheapest Hardwood Floors apartment in Rock Island?
Currently the most affordable Apartment in Rock Island with Hardwood Floors is at Bayou Bend Apartments listed at $1,099.
How much is the average rent for Rock Island Apartments with Hardwood Floors?
The average rent for a Apartment in Rock Island with Hardwood Floors is $1,877.
What is the largest Rock Island Apartment for rent with Hardwood Floors?
Today's Apartment with Hardwood Floors and the most square footage in Rock Island is a 2,054 square feet unit starting from $2,303 at The Villas at Tamarron.
What is the average size for Rock Island Apartments for rent with Hardwood Floors?
The average size for a rental with Hardwood Floors in Rock Island is currently at 844 sq ft.
